       1  #! /usr/bin/env python3
       2  
       3  # linktree
       4  #
       5  # Make a copy of a directory tree with symbolic links to all files in the
       6  # original tree.
       7  # All symbolic links go to a special symbolic link at the top, so you
       8  # can easily fix things if the original source tree moves.
       9  # See also "mkreal".
      10  #
      11  # usage: mklinks oldtree newtree
      12  
      13  import sys, os
      14  
      15  LINK = '.LINK' # Name of special symlink at the top.
      16  
      17  debug = 0
      18  
      19  def main():
      20      if not 3 <= len(sys.argv) <= 4:
      21          print('usage:', sys.argv[0], 'oldtree newtree [linkto]')
      22          return 2
      23      oldtree, newtree = sys.argv[1], sys.argv[2]
      24      if len(sys.argv) > 3:
      25          link = sys.argv[3]
      26          link_may_fail = 1
      27      else:
      28          link = LINK
      29          link_may_fail = 0
      30      if not os.path.isdir(oldtree):
      31          print(oldtree + ': not a directory')
      32          return 1
      33      try:
      34          os.mkdir(newtree, 0o777)
      35      except OSError as msg:
      36          print(newtree + ': cannot mkdir:', msg)
      37          return 1
      38      linkname = os.path.join(newtree, link)
      39      try:
      40          os.symlink(os.path.join(os.pardir, oldtree), linkname)
      41      except OSError as msg:
      42          if not link_may_fail:
      43              print(linkname + ': cannot symlink:', msg)
      44              return 1
      45          else:
      46              print(linkname + ': warning: cannot symlink:', msg)
      47      linknames(oldtree, newtree, link)
      48      return 0
      49  
      50  def linknames(old, new, link):
      51      if debug: print('linknames', (old, new, link))
      52      try:
      53          names = os.listdir(old)
      54      except OSError as msg:
      55          print(old + ': warning: cannot listdir:', msg)
      56          return
      57      for name in names:
      58          if name not in (os.curdir, os.pardir):
      59              oldname = os.path.join(old, name)
      60              linkname = os.path.join(link, name)
      61              newname = os.path.join(new, name)
      62              if debug > 1: print(oldname, newname, linkname)
      63              if os.path.isdir(oldname) and \
      64                 not os.path.islink(oldname):
      65                  try:
      66                      os.mkdir(newname, 0o777)
      67                      ok = 1
      68                  except:
      69                      print(newname + \
      70                            ': warning: cannot mkdir:', msg)
      71                      ok = 0
      72                  if ok:
      73                      linkname = os.path.join(os.pardir,
      74                                              linkname)
      75                      linknames(oldname, newname, linkname)
      76              else:
      77                  os.symlink(linkname, newname)
      78  
      79  if __name__ == '__main__':
      80      sys.exit(main())
